Objectives

Narrative objectives1

subjective and objective evaluation of intestinal volume and localization by abdominal cine MRI to examine the relationship with abdominal symptoms

Assessment

Primary outcomes

Comparison of intestinal volume, diameter, and peristalsis before and after the test meal in healthy subjects and patients with abdominal symptoms (functional dyspepsia, chronic constipation)

Key secondary outcomes

Relationship between intestinal volume, diameter, peristalsis and abdominal symptom before and after the test meal

Key inclusion criteria

Patients with abdominal symptoms (functional dyspepsia, chronic constipation) who have undergone Upper endoscopy or upper gastrointestinal barium examination for functional dyspepsia / lower endoscopy or barium enema examination for chronic constipation and are excluded from organic diseases.

or healthy subjects without abdominal symptoms.

Written informed consent provided for study participation

Key exclusion criteria

1)Organic constipation(colorectal cancer, inflammatory bowel disease, megacolon)
2)After gastrointestinal tract resection.
3)Advanced gastric cancer, advanced colorectal cancer
4)Active peptic ulcer
5)Non-MRI compatible metals such as pacemakers and artificial joints or who are undergoing tattooing
Patients with claustrophobia
6)Patients who are allergic to test meal
7) Considered by the principal investigator to be ineligible.
